WebVisual changes can occur during the perioperative period. Perioperative changes range in severity from transient blurring of vision to irreversible blindness. 1–11 Transient blurring of vision often is associated with the intraoperative use of ocular ointments, excessive drying of the cornea, or corneal trauma.
